Vehicle Size and Capacity
One of the most noticeable differences between a maxi cab service and a regular taxi is the size and passenger capacity. Regular taxis typically accommodate up to four passengers and limited luggage. This works well for solo travellers or small groups but can quickly become inconvenient when transporting larger groups or additional baggage.
Maxi cabs, on the other hand, are designed to seat up to 11 passengers comfortably. They provide extra space for luggage, mobility aids, sports equipment, or business gear, making them ideal for families, corporate teams, and social groups. The larger seating capacity eliminates the need to book multiple taxis for a single group, which not only saves time but also reduces the complexity of coordinating multiple vehicles.

Accessibility Features
Accessibility is a growing concern for many passengers, and this is another area where a maxi cab service often surpasses regular taxis. Many maxi cabs are equipped to accommodate passengers with mobility needs, including wheelchair access, ramps, and secure tie-down systems. This makes them ideal for hospital visits, airport transfers, and community group outings.
Regular taxis, while convenient for everyday travel, may not provide the same level of accessibility or space for mobility equipment, limiting options for passengers who require additional support.
Cost Considerations
At first glance, a regular taxi may seem more economical for single passengers or short trips. However, a maxi cab service can be more cost-effective for groups or journeys involving multiple passengers. By consolidating travel into one vehicle, businesses, families, or friends can share the fare, reducing the per-person cost compared to booking multiple taxis.
Maxi cabs also save time, which is particularly valuable for airport transfers or corporate travel. Time saved can translate to reduced stress, fewer missed flights, and increased productivity, which adds further value beyond the initial fare.
